Fashion Week Pulls Out of Warehouse Location, Moves to Allstream

With just over two weeks until LG Fashion Week gets under way, the Fashion Design Council of Canada has reneged on plans to present the fall 2010 collections in a warehouse space in Liberty Village and has announced a move to the Allstream Centre at Exhibition Place.

According to a release distributed by the F.D.C.C., the organization “requires a much larger canvas to articulate its vision,” and while the warehouse at 30 Ordnance Street—announced as the venue late last month—was a "romantic idea," the site presented too many logistical challenges.

"The Allstream Centre provides LG Fashion Week with the space, structure, and innovative design needed to take this international event into a new and exciting decade," said F.D.C.C. chairman Joe Mimran.

After four seasons in the tents at Nathan Phillips Square, the F.D.C.C. held the event in a former car dealership on King Street West last October. (That property is slated for a condominium development.) Fashion week runs from March 28 to April 1.
